ARTICLE I

 

GENERAL

 

1.1 Purpose

 

The purpose of the Bank of Southern California, N.A. 2011 Omnibus Equity Incentive Plan (the “Plan”) is to strengthen Bank of Southern California, N.A.(the “Bank”) and those banks and corporations which are or hereafter become Subsidiaries by providing additional means of attracting and retaining competent managerial personnel and by providing to participating directors, officers, Key Employees and Consultants added incentive for high levels of performance and for unusual efforts to increase the earnings of the Bank and any Subsidiaries. The Plan seeks to accomplish these purposes and to achieve these results by providing such directors, officers, Key Employees and Consultants with a proprietary interest in maximizing the growth, profitability, and overall success of the Bank and its Subsidiaries through the grant of Awards of Restricted Shares, which Awards may be either time based or performance based.

 

In addition, the Plan provides such directors, officers, key employees and Consultants with a means to purchase shares of the Common Stock of the Bank pursuant to Awards of Stock Options granted in accordance with the Plan. Stock Options granted pursuant to this Plan are intended to be Incentive Stock Options or Non-Qualified Stock Options, as shall be determined and designated by the Committee upon the grant of each Stock Option hereunder.

2.4. Awards Subject To Performance Criteria

 

Awards of Restricted Shares under the Plan may be granted as Awards that satisfy the requirements for “performance-based compensation” within the meaning of Code Section 162(m) (“Performance-Based Awards”), the grant, vesting, or payment of which depends on the degree of achievement of the Performance Criteria. An Award that is intended to satisfy the requirements of this Section 2.4 shall be designated as a Performance-Based Award at the time of grant.

 

The specific Performance Criteria relative to each Performance-Based Award must be established by the Committee in advance of the deadlines applicable under Code Section 162(m) and while the performance relating to the Performance Criteria remains substantially uncertain.

 

Performance Criteria may include, but are not limited to, Bank results for net income, return on average assets, return on average equity, efficiency ratio, and various measures of credit quality such as the ratio of non-performing assets to total assets.

 

Before any Performance-Based Award is paid, the Board or the Committee must certify in writing (by resolution or otherwise) that the applicable Performance Criteria and any other material terms of the Performance-Based Award were satisfied; provided, however, that a Performance-Based Award may be paid without regard to the satisfaction of the applicable Performance Criteria upon the occurrence of a Terminating Event as provided in Section 2.6.

3.4. Shareholder-Employees

 

A Stock Option granted hereunder to a Participant who is also an officer or Key Employee of the Bank or any Subsidiary and who owns, directly or indirectly, at the Award Date of the Stock Option, more than ten percent (10%) of the total combined voting power of all classes of capital stock of the Bank or a Subsidiary shall not qualify as an Incentive Stock Option unless: (i) the purchase price of the Option Shares subject to said Stock Option is at least one hundred ten percent (110%) of the Fair Market Value of the Option Shares, determined as of the date said Stock Option is granted; and (ii) the Stock Option by its terms is not exercisable after five (5) years from the date that it is granted. The attribution rules of Section 424(d) of the Code shall apply in the determination of indirect ownership of stock.

 

3.5. Maximum Value of Stock Options

 

No grant of Incentive Stock Options hereunder may be made when the aggregate Fair Market Value of Option Shares with respect to which Incentive Stock Options (pursuant to this Plan or any other Incentive Stock Option Plan of the Bank or any Subsidiary) are exercisable for the first time by the Participant during any calendar year exceeds One Hundred Thousand Dollars ($100,000).

 

3.6. Substituted Stock Options

 

If all of the outstanding shares of common stock of another corporation are changed into or exchanged solely for the Common Stock in a transaction to which Section 424(a) of the Code applies, then, subject to the approval of the Committee, Stock Options under the Plan may be substituted (“Substituted Options”) in exchange for valid, unexercised and unexpired stock options of such other corporation. Substituted Options shall qualify as Incentive Stock Options under the Plan, provided that (and to the extent) the stock options exchanged for the Substituted Options were Incentive Stock Options within the meaning of Section 422 of the Code.

 

13

 

 

3.7. Non-Qualified Stock Options

 

Stock Options and Substituted Options granted by the Committee shall be deemed Non-Qualified Stock Options under this Plan if they: (i) are designated at the time of grant as Incentive Stock Options but do not so qualify under the provisions of Section 422 of the Code or any regulations or rulings issued by the Internal Revenue Service for any reason; (ii) are not granted in accordance with the provisions of Section 3.4; (iii) are in excess of the Fair Market Value limitations set forth in Section 3.5; (iv) are granted to a Participant who is not an officer or Key Employee of the Bank or any Subsidiary; or (v) are designated at the time of grant as Non-Qualified Stock Options. Non-Qualified Stock Options granted or substituted hereunder shall be so designated in the Stock Option Agreement.

 

3.8. Stock Option Exercise Price

 

(a) Minimum Price. The exercise price of any Option Shares shall be determined by the Committee, in its sole and absolute discretion, upon the grant of a Stock Option. Except as provided elsewhere herein, said exercise price shall not be less than one hundred percent (100%) of the Fair Market Value of the Common Stock on the Award Date.

 

(b) Substituted Options. The exercise price of the Option Shares subject to each Substituted Option may be fixed at a price less than one hundred percent (100%) of the Fair Market Value of the Common Stock at the time such Substituted Option is granted if said exercise price has been computed to be not less than the exercise price set forth in the stock option of the other corporation for which it was exchanged immediately before substitution, with appropriate adjustment to reflect the exchange ratio of the shares of stock of the other corporation into the shares of the Common Stock.

 

3.9. Exercise of Stock Options

 

(a) Exercise. Except as otherwise provided elsewhere herein, each Stock Option shall be exercisable in such increments, which need not be equal, and upon such contingencies as the Committee shall determine at the time of grant of the Stock Option; provided, however, that if a Participant shall not in any given period exercise any part of a Stock Option which has become exercisable during that period, the Participant’s right to exercise such part of the Stock Option shall continue until expiration of the Stock Option or any part thereof as may be provided in the related Stock Option Agreement. No Stock Option or part thereof shall be exercisable except with respect to whole shares of Common Stock, and fractional share interests shall be disregarded except that they may be accumulated.

 

(b) Prior Outstanding Incentive-Stock Options. Incentive Stock Options granted (or substituted) to a Participant under the Plan may be exercisable while such Participant has outstanding and unexercised any Incentive Stock Option previously granted (or substituted) to him pursuant to this Plan or any other Incentive Stock Option Plan of the Bank or any Subsidiary. An Incentive Stock Option shall be treated as outstanding until it is exercised in full or expires by reason of lapse of time.

 

14

 

 

(c) Notice and Payment. Stock Options granted hereunder shall be exercised by written notice substantially in the form of Exhibit “1” to Exhibit “B” delivered to the Bank specifying the number of Option Shares with respect to which the Stock Option is being exercised, together with concurrent payment in full of the exercise price as hereinafter provided. If the Stock Option is being exercised by any person or persons other than the Participant, said notice shall be accompanied by proof, satisfactory to the counsel for the Bank, of the right of such person or persons to exercise the Stock Option. The Bank’s receipt of a notice of exercise without concurrent receipt of the full amount of the exercise price shall not be deemed an exercise of a Stock Option by a Participant, and the Bank shall have no obligation to a Participant for any Option Shares unless and until full payment of the exercise price is received by the Bank and all of the terms and provisions of the Plan and the related Stock Option Agreement have been fully complied with.

 

(d) Payment of Exercise Price. The exercise price of any Option Shares purchased upon the proper exercise of a Stock Option shall be paid in full at the time of each exercise of a Stock Option in cash (or bank, cashier’s or certified check) and/or, with the prior written approval of the Committee at or before the time of exercise, in Common Stock of the Bank which, when added to the cash payment, if any, which has an aggregate Fair Market Value equal to the full amount of the exercise price of the Stock Option, or part thereof, then being exercised. Payment by a Participant as provided herein shall be made in full concurrently with the Participant’s notification to the Bank of his intention to exercise all or part of a Stock Option. If all or any part of a payment is made in shares of Common Stock as heretofore provided, such payment shall be deemed to have been made only upon receipt by the Bank of all required share certificates, and all stock powers and all other required transfer documents necessary to transfer the shares of Common Stock to the Bank.

 

(e) Minimum Exercise. Not less than ten (10) Option Shares may be purchased at any one time upon exercise of a Stock Option unless the number of shares purchased is the total number which remains to be purchased under the Stock Option.

 

(f) Acceleration Upon Occurrence of Terminating Event. Notwithstanding any provision in any Stock Option Agreement pertaining to the time of exercise of a Stock Option, or part thereof, upon adoption by the requisite holders of the outstanding shares of Common Stock of any plan to consummate any transaction which would, upon consummation, result in a Terminating Event, all Stock Options previously granted shall become immediately exercisable, whether or not vested under the Plan or Stock Option Agreement, as to all unexercised Option Shares for such period of time as may be determined by the Stock Option Committee, but in any event not less than thirty (30) days, on the condition that such transaction is consummated. If such transaction is not consummated, Stock Options granted pursuant to the Plan shall be exercisable in accordance with the terms of their respective Stock Option Agreements.
